What Does the Current T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Score Mean?

Neutral on the T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Index reflects a market without a strong bias in either direction. Neither fear nor greed is dominating. Traders typically read a Neutral zone as a period of consolidation or indecision, a moment to wait for a clearer directional signal before committing to high-conviction trades.

Is the T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Index a Buy or Sell Signal?

The T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Index is a market sentiment indicator, not a standalone buy or sell signal. Traders use it to understand whether fear, greed, neutral or extreme sentiment is present, then compare that reading with price action, liquidity and risk management.

Which T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Timeframe Should I Use?

Use the daily reading for the wider TotalEnergies SE market trend, the 4-hour reading for medium-term conditions, the 1-hour reading for short-term sentiment and the 15-minute reading for intraday moves. The best timeframe depends on how long you plan to hold or monitor the market.

How CFGI Calculates the TotalEnergies SE Fear and Greed Index

CFGI combines live TotalEnergies SE market signals into one fear and greed reading. The modules below show whether the current TotalEnergies SE score is being driven by price action, impulse, volatility, volume, technicals, social sentiment, dominance, search interest, whale activity or order book pressure.

Price Score

39Fear

The price score measures TotalEnergies SE price action and trend direction, showing whether the TotalEnergies SE market is moving with strength, weakness or uncertainty.

Volatility Score

86Extreme Greed

The volatility score looks at how aggressively the TotalEnergies SE market is moving. Higher volatility can signal fear, panic, excitement or unstable market conditions.

Volume Score

71Greed

The volume score measures TotalEnergies SE market trading activity, showing whether participation is rising, falling or confirming the current move.

Impulse Score

66Greed

The impulse score tracks the strength and speed of recent TotalEnergies SE market movement to identify sudden changes in momentum.

Technical Score

55Neutral

The technical score uses market indicators to assess whether the TotalEnergies SE market is showing bullish, bearish or neutral trading conditions.

Social Score

1Extreme Fear

The social score tracks how market participants are reacting to TotalEnergies SE across social and community-driven signals.

Dominance Score

66Greed

The dominance score measures how TotalEnergies SE is performing relative to the wider crypto market, helping show where attention and capital are moving.

Search Score

42Neutral

The search score tracks interest and demand around TotalEnergies SE by measuring changes in search behaviour and market attention.

Whale Score

50Neutral

The whale score looks at larger participant activity to help identify whether major holders may be influencing TotalEnergies SE market sentiment.

Order Book Score

8Extreme Fear

The order book score measures buying and selling pressure to show whether TotalEnergies SE market depth is leaning toward demand, supply or balanced conditions.

Financials

Annual revenue, net income and earnings per share. “Growth” is year-over-year revenue.

YearRevenueGrowthNet incomeEPS
2025$182.34B-7%$13.13B$5.84
2024$195.61B-11%$15.76B$6.86
2023$218.94B-17%$21.38B$8.85
2022$263.31B+43%$20.53B$8.03
2021$184.63B+54%$16.03B$6.09
2020$119.70B-32%$-7.24B$-2.78
2019$176.25B-4%$11.27B$4.33
2018$184.11B+23%$11.45B$0.00
2017$149.10B+17%$8.63B$0.00
2016$127.92B-11%$6.20B$0.00
2015$143.42B-32%$5.09B$0.00
2014$212.02B-7%$4.24B$0.00
2013$227.97B-3%$11.23B$0.00
2012$234.22B+9%$13.65B$0.00
2011$215.86B+16%$15.95B$0.00
2010$186.83B+16%$14.06B$0.00
2009$160.69B-28%$12.10B$0.00
2008$223.20B+12%$14.74B$0.00
2007$199.49B+14%$19.22B$0.00
2006$175.12B+26%$15.53B$0.00
2005$138.64B+7%$14.54B$0.00
2004$129.13B-2%$14.72B$0.00
2003$131.57B+22%$8.83B$0.00
2002$107.70B+15%$6.24B$0.00
2001$93.87B-13%$6.83B$0.00
2000$107.89B+153%$6.50B$0.00
1999$42.57B+49%$1.53B$0.00
1998$28.51B-10%$1.04B$0.00
1997$31.72B-7%$1.26B$0.00
1996$34.06B+23%$1.09B$0.00
1995$27.70B+8%$458.4M$0.00
1994$25.61B+11%$634.0M$0.00
1993$23.04B-7%$504.2M$0.00
1992$24.73B$515.4M$0.00

About CFGI

The per-asset sentiment record.

CFGI is a market sentiment data company that scores crowd emotion from 0 to 100 across crypto and stock markets. Crypto readings cover the whole market and hundreds of individual assets across 15-minute, 1-hour, 4-hour and daily views. The stock index gives a live daily reading for wider stock market sentiment.

Every CFGI score is built from 10 indicators: price, volatility, volume, impulse, technical analysis, social media, dominance, search interest, whale movements and order book pressure. The same data powers our API, alerts and embeddable widgets.
